Emergency Line Boring for Port Infrastructure
Critical Breakdown on ABP Fork Truck Mast
Heavy lifting equipment is the backbone of dockside logistics. When Associated British Ports experienced a severe failure on a fork truck mast assembly, it threatened to cause significant operational delays. The pivot pin brackets had suffered extensive wear and the bearings were completely defective. Instead of waiting weeks for expensive replacement parts or dismantling the entire machine to ship it to a workshop, ABP called Hickman Engineering to deliver a rapid onsite solution.
Restoring the Parent Metal
When pivot points wear out, the standard industry fix is often to insert a weak sleeve to bridge the gap. We do not believe in building weakness into heavy machinery. Our mobile engineering team deployed directly to the port to execute a permanent and robust repair. First we completely removed the defective pivot pin bearings. Our coded welders then set to work reconstructing the bracket holes, applying fresh weld to build the parent metal back up to its absolute maximum strength.
Precision Mobile Line Boring
With the bracket holes fully reconstructed, the next phase required absolute precision. Our specialists installed and carefully aligned our advanced mobile boring equipment directly onto the fork truck mast. We proceeded to line bore both bracket holes, machining the newly welded metal perfectly back to its original manufacturer dimensions. By bringing our machining capabilities directly to the equipment, we saved ABP thousands in replacement costs and got their vital heavy machinery safely back to work.
